Numeric value representing infinity. |
|
Value representing Not-a-Number. |
|
|
Decodes a URI previously encoded with encodeURI or another similar routine. |
|
Decodes a URI component previously created by encodeURIComponent or by a similar routine. |
|
Encodes a URI by replacing certain characters with escape sequences. |
|
Encodes a URI component by replacing all special characters with their corresponding UTF-8 escape sequences. |
|
Evaluates JavaScript code passed as a string. |
|
Returns true if the given number is a finite number. |
|
The NaN property indicates that a value is 'Not a Number'. |
|
Returns true if the given name can be used as a valid name for an XML element or attribute. |
|
Makes a floating point number from the starting numbers in a given string. |
|
Makes a integer from the starting numbers in a given string in the base specified. |
|
Makes a integer from the starting numbers in a given string in the base specified. |
|
Returns the string representation behind a given object. |
|
|
Numeric value representing infinity.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
|
Value representing Not-a-Number.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
|
|
Decodes a URI previously encoded with encodeURI or another similar routine.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
Sample var str = "http://www.mysite.com/my code.asp?name=[cool]";
var encoded = encodeURI(str);
var decoded = decodeURI(encoded);
application.output(encoded);//http://www.mysite.com/my%20code.asp?name=%5bcool%5d
application.output(decoded);//http://www.mysite.com/my code.asp?name=[cool] |
|
|
|
|
decodeURIComponent(encodedURI) |
|
Decodes a URI component previously created by encodeURIComponent or by a similar routine.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
Sample var str = "my code.asp?name=[cool]";
var encoded = encodeURIComponent(str);
var decoded = decodeURIComponent(encoded);
application.output(encoded); //my%20code.asp%3fname%3d%5bcool%5d
application.output(decoded); //my code.asp?name=[cool] |
|
|
|
|
Encodes a URI by replacing certain characters with escape sequences.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
Sample var str = "http://www.mysite.com/my code.asp?name=[cool]";
var encoded = encodeURI(str);
var decoded = decodeURI(encoded);
application.output(encoded);//http://www.mysite.com/my%20code.asp?name=%5bcool%5d
application.output(decoded);//http://www.mysite.com/my code.asp?name=[cool] |
|
|
|
|
Encodes a URI component by replacing all special characters with their corresponding UTF-8 escape sequences.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
Sample var str = "my code.asp?name=[cool]";
var encoded = encodeURIComponent(str);
var decoded = decodeURIComponent(encoded);
application.output(encoded); //my%20code.asp%3fname%3d%5bcool%5d
application.output(decoded); //my code.asp?name=[cool] |
|
|
|
|
Evaluates JavaScript code passed as a string. Returns the value returned by the evaluated code.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
Sample eval("var x = 2 + 3;");
application.output(x); // prints: 5.0 |
|
|
|
|
Returns true if the given number is a finite number.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
Sample application.output(isFinite(1)); // prints: true
application.output(isFinite(Infinity)); // prints: false
application.output(isFinite(isNaN)); // prints: false |
|
|
|
|
The NaN property indicates that a value is 'Not a Number'.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
|
Returns true if the given name can be used as a valid name for an XML element or attribute. |
|
|
Supported Clients SmartClient,WebClient,NGClient |
|
|
Sample application.output(isXMLName("good_name")); // prints: true
application.output(isXMLName("bad name")); // because of the space, prints: false |
|
|
|
|
Makes a floating point number from the starting numbers in a given string.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
|
Makes a integer from the starting numbers in a given string in the base specified.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
|
Makes a integer from the starting numbers in a given string in the base specified.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
|
Returns the string representation behind a given object. |
|
|
Supported Clients SmartClient,WebClient,NGClient,MobileClient |
|
|
Sample application.output(uneval(isNaN)); // prints something like: function isNaN() { [native code for isNaN, arity=1] } |
|
|
|
|
|
|